Output 895bc055d7292e41789c1ef5a85700b40049269c5b66955eeb1fb0a9178ffed3:2

value
20926736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c22ed55da83bdd21806cf0e28c2f9785099b3e38 OP_EQUAL
address
MRbuRh3KYnkaaXBcR2jiNMKmFbumdFCsfj
transaction
895bc055d7292e41789c1ef5a85700b40049269c5b66955eeb1fb0a9178ffed3
spent
true